I stayed here for 3 months. The price is kind of outrageous once you learn the city, and you'll be able to find a great apartment for much cheaper. The hotel room is nice but the WIFI is not fast enough for streaming or downloading anything and it cuts out randomly. The hotel requires a deposit every 30 days, which is annoying and they'll lock you out of your room if you forget to go down and let them swipe your card. Once they barged into my room and demanded I inventory the entire room with them. I had to literally walk around the room and document every mug, hanger, and towel with an attendant for 30 minutes until he left. When you're staying for an extended period I'd look somewhere else. For a short stay it might be OK if you need to stay in this neighborhood.
Room: (4.5 stars) By far the best part of the hotel is the room. You get a room with an upstairs loft, 2 bathrooms, 2 sofas, 2 TV's and tall vaulted ceilings. The quality of the room is a 4 star but the size makes it a 4.5 star, the upkeep could be a little better. Everything is electronically controlled from the lights to the curtains etc. Office desk and chair is very sleek and comfortable. Downside is tub is small if you are a big person, and the heater/air conditioner is next to the bed which dries the air.
Location: (5 stars) Very good location near the subway station and close to late night restaurants like KFC and others.
Service: (4 stars) Nothing to complain about the service but not outstanding.
Food: (4.5 stars) Their complimentary buffet is quite good, which makes this hotel an excellent value.
Facilities: (4 stars) Hotel lobby is decent with nice pool and gym but condition and quality is just 4 stars.
